Did you know that chiropractors and holistic chiropractors are one and the same?

The term chiropractic comes from the Greek words cheir (hands) and praxis (practice). 

It literally means “done by hand,” and chiropractic is among the most popular health treatments sought by those seeking holistic healthcare in Santa Fe, New Mexico. 

Since the beginning, chiropractors have been focused on helping the body heal itself naturally without the use of prescription medications or invasive surgeries. 

In some ways, chiropractors were the world’s first ‘organic” health professionals!

And while modern chiropractic began way back in 1895, many people still don’t exactly understand how chiropractic care works… or when it makes sense to see a chiropractor.

Why it Matters:

If you’ve been living with aches and pain, it’s often connected to distorted movement patterns that affect your neuromusculoskeletal system – your brain, nerves, muscles, bones, joints, cartilage, tendons, etc. 

And those abnormal movement patterns can happen for a variety of reasons that range from long hours at a computer and repetitive stress to sudden injuries.

Correcting those abnormal movement patterns with gentle, safe, effective, and non-invasive treatments is where chiropractors shine and why you shouldn’t hesitate to seek holistic healthcare in Santa Fe, New Mexico from a chiropractor if you’re in pain.

For many, a few targeted adjustments to the affected joints can help reset any distorted movement patterns which in turn can make a significant impact on their overall pain levels, mobility, and well-being.

In one recent study, researchers observed a measurable improvement in the biomechanical and functional performance in low back pain patients immediately following adjustments. 

Participants were able to both move and complete tasks more efficiently and freely and with less pain. 

In yet another study, researchers found that chiropractic care was associated with significant improvements in health-related quality of life over time, especially in pain.

Chiropractic Care is Holistic Healthcare

It’s important to point out that chiropractors – aka, holistic chiropractors – follow a whole person approach. 

It’s not all about the adjustment. 

For example, chiropractors perform a comprehensive history and examination during your first appointment. 

This helps us determine what may be the result of any spinal issues and it also gives us the important information we need to advise you about simple lifestyle changes that have the potential to help you find lasting relief from other symptoms and boost the results of your care.
